Red light therapy devices are gaining popularity as a non-invasive way to promote overall health. These devices generate specific wavelengths of red and near-infrared light that penetrate the skin's deeper layers, stimulating cellular processes.
Red light therapy is believed to offer a range of results, including reduced inflammation, increased collagen production, and alleviated aches. Some people also experience improved mood after using red light therapy devices.
While more research is needed to thoroughly explore the long-term effects of red light therapy, early studies suggest it can be a safe and effective approach for a variety of concerns. The Science Behind Red Light and Near-Infrared Light Therapy
Red light and near-infrared (NIR) light therapy are gaining increasing recognition for their potential therapeutic benefits. This treatment utilizes specific wavelengths of photons to influence cellular processes within the body.
Growing evidence suggests that these wavelengths can penetrate skin tissue and engage with mitochondria, the powerhouses of cells. By increasing mitochondrial function, red light and NIR therapy may promote a range of beneficial outcomes.
Promising applications include wound healing, pain management, minimizing inflammation, and even improving skin tone. Further investigation are ongoing to fully understand the mechanisms and potential of red light and NIR therapy.
